Compare all specifications:

1958 Abarth 750 2000 Toyota Sienna
Make Abarth Toyota
Model 750 Sienna
Year Released 1958 2000
Engine Position Rear Front
Engine Size 747 cc 2981 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 6 cylinders
Engine Type in-line V
Valves per Cylinder 2 valves 4 valves
Horse Power 43 HP 187 HP
Engine RPM 6000 RPM 5000 RPM
Torque 57 Nm 273 Nm
Torque RPM 4500 RPM 4300 RPM
Engine Bore Size 61 mm 87.5 mm
Engine Stroke Size 64 mm 83 mm
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Drive Type Rear Front
Transmission Type Manual Automatic
Number of Seats 2 seats 5 seats
Vehicle Weight 535 kg 1705 kg
Vehicle Length 3300 mm 4920 mm
Vehicle Width 1390 mm 1870 mm
Vehicle Height 1410 mm 1720 mm
Wheelbase Size 2010 mm 2910 mm
